Cedar Point Nursery v. Hassid Oral Argument

The Supreme Court is currently entertaining an interesting property rights case entitled Cedar Point Nursery v. Hassid. Cedar Point Nursery together with Fowler Packing Company are California fruit growers that employ around 3,000 Californians. In 2015, the United Farm Workers (UFW) sent union organizers to Cedar Point’s workplace during harvest time to encourage them to unionize. Under California’s Union Access Regulation the organizers are granted an easement that allows them to enter a business’s private property three hours a day. The businesses are asking the U.S. Supreme Court to invalidate this regulation and affirm that government can’t allow unions on private property without paying compensation for a property taking.
